what would cause the steering to woble in a 96 chevy astro van when turning to the hard right?

I wouldn't drive it like that. Check the tires--steering-- suspension. Safely raise and support the vehicle, spin the tire, shake and pull, in/out, up/down, see if you feel or hear anything. Take it to an alignment shop.
